Types of Mole Removal Procedures

In Liverpool, mole removal can be performed through several methods, each with its own level of discomfort. The most common techniques include surgical excision, where the mole is cut out entirely and the wound is sutured, and surgical shave excision, where the mole is shaved off below the skin surface. Laser removal is another option, though it may not be suitable for all types of moles. The type of procedure chosen can significantly influence the level of pain experienced.

Anesthesia and Pain Management

To manage pain during mole removal, local anesthesia is typically administered. This involves injecting a numbing agent around the mole, which effectively blocks pain signals from the area. Most patients report only a slight stinging sensation when the anesthesia is injected. Once the area is numb, the actual removal process is generally painless. After the procedure, some discomfort may be felt, but this can be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ers.

Post-Procedure Discomfort

Following mole removal, it is normal to experience some degree of discomfort. This can include tenderness, redness, and swelling around the treated area. The severity of these symptoms can vary depending on the size and depth of the mole removed, as well as the individual's pain tolerance. Applying ice packs and following the aftercare instructions provided by your healthcare provider can help alleviate post-procedure discomfort.

Healing Process

The healing process after mole removal can take anywhere from a few days to several weeks, depending on the method used and the individual's healing rate. During this time, it is important to keep the wound clean and dry to prevent infection. Some patients may notice a scab forming over the treated area, which is a natural part of the healing process. Keeping the area moisturized and avoiding picking at the scab can promote faster healing and minimize scarring.

Long-Term Outcomes

In the long term, most patients are satisfied with the results of their mole removal procedure. The discomfort experienced during and after the procedure is generally temporary and manageable. It is important to follow up with your healthcare provider to ensure proper healing and to address any concerns that may arise. Scarring is a possible outcome, but this can often be minimized with proper aftercare and may fade over time.

FAQ

Q: How long does the pain last after mole removal?

A: The pain is usually minimal and can be managed with over-the-counter pain relievers. Most patients report only mild discomfort for a few days after the procedure.

Q: Can I drive myself home after the procedure?

A: Yes, you can drive yourself home after the procedure as long as you are not taking any sedatives or heavy pain medication. Local anesthesia wears off within a few hours.

Q: Are there any risks associated with mole removal?

A: As with any medical procedure, there are potential risks, including infection, scarring, and incomplete removal of the mole. However, these risks are generally low when the procedure is performed by a qualified healthcare professional.

Q: How can I minimize scarring after mole removal?

A: Following your healthcare provider's aftercare instructions, keeping the wound clean and moisturized, and avoiding picking at the scab can help minimize scarring.
